203955840 has 512 divisors, whose sum is σ = 837216000. Its totient is φ = 46448640.
The previous prime is 203955833. The next prime is 203955863. The reversal of 203955840 is 48559302.
It is a Harshad number since it is a multiple of its sum of digits (36).
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 203955795 and 203955804.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 63 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 5512302 + ... + 5512338.
Almost surely, 2203955840 is an apocalyptic number.
203955840 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(20) formed by its first and last digit.
It is an amenable number.
It is a practical number, because each smaller number is the sum of distinct divisors of 203955840, and also a Zumkeller number, because its divisors can be partitioned in two sets with the same sum (418608000).
203955840 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(633260160).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
203955840 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
203955840 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 105 (or 87 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 43200, while the sum is 36.
The square root of 203955840 is about 14281.3108642029. The cubic root of 203955840 is about 588.6340515713.
The spelling of 203955840 in words is "two hundred three million, nine hundred fifty-five thousand, eight hundred forty".
